Transaction 528d94bb1d8c50f7789e52b571dc40dee208f4b510a4e7c21f4f1528dbfd7549
1 Input
1 Output
-
528d94bb1d8c50f7789e52b571dc40dee208f4b510a4e7c21f4f1528dbfd7549:0
- value
- 1152562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a23b998ff809f4ccbf8f550c026e7c056cb3914 OP_EQUAL
- address
- 345EHkHumzqAXTisTE7nthqwVX5CRcZVpE